Output 81cb653699da35f6decd86144b90b27474a3d3b302b09f1b629943bae0a78c87:0

value
63814499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2354a6c2b0f8ba1e5e02845d09b903078677c2b9 OP_EQUAL
address
MB7yHpvzSnntqonuFcXu7jfdCuH6GzcGQo
transaction
81cb653699da35f6decd86144b90b27474a3d3b302b09f1b629943bae0a78c87
spent
true